Named after a casino in their hometown of Las Vegas, Sam's Town marks the mighty return of the chart-topping synth-rockers The Killers.
Having conquered the charts the world over with their debut Hot Fuss, the band have given us a taster of their eagerly anticipated follow up with the first single, "When You Were Young," which draws influences from Bruce Springsteen and Tom Petty, amongst others, for a more American sounding sophomore album.
The album was produced by the legendary production team of Flood and Alan Moulder - the sound is vast, a bombastic wall of sound, devoid of subtlety and proud of it. Big and bold, daft and dazzling, Sam's Town is a joy. LP - 180 Gram Black Vinyl.
